Is Aragon Coin Worth Holding for the Long Term?

IntroductionAragon (ANT) is a decentralized autonomous organization (DAO) platform built on the Ethereum blockchain. It enables users to create and manage DAOs, which are digital organizations run by computer programs instead of traditional hierarchical structures. The Aragon Network Token (ANT) is the native cryptocurrency of the Aragon platform and is used to manage and participate in DAOs. Factors to Consider

1. Growing DAO Adoption:The adoption of DAOs across various industries is a key factor driving the long-term viability of Aragon Coin. DAOs offer numerous benefits, such as increased transparency, efficiency, and flexibility in decision-making. As businesses and organizations recognize these advantages, they are increasingly utilizing Aragon's platform to establish and manage their DAOs. This growing adoption suggests a sustained demand for ANT, the governance token that empowers participation in these DAOs.

2. Strong Developer Community:Aragon boasts a vibrant developer community that continuously contributes to the platform's development. This community is responsible for creating and maintaining essential tools, applications, and integrations. Their ongoing efforts enhance the functionality and versatility of the Aragon platform, increasing its attractiveness to users and developers alike. A robust developer community fosters a thriving ecosystem around Aragon and supports its long-term growth.

3. Institutional Adoption and Partnerships:Institutional adoption and partnerships play a crucial role in the long-term success of Aragon. Strategic partnerships with leading organizations, such as ConsenSys and PwC, provide Aragon with access to resources, expertise, and market opportunities. Institutional involvement adds credibility to the Aragon platform and can attract a broader investor base, contributing to the long-term stability and growth of ANT's value.

4. Governance and Decentralization:Aragon's commitment to decentralization and community governance is a fundamental aspect of its long-term value proposition. ANT holders play an active role in decision-making through the Aragon Network, a decentralized autonomous organization that governs the platform's development and operation. This participatory approach fosters a sense of ownership and aligns the interests of stakeholders, reinforcing the long-term value of ANT as a governance token.

5. Technological Advancements and Integrations:The continuous technological advancements and integrations within the Aragon platform enhance its long-term viability. Aragon's interoperability with other blockchain protocols, such as Polygon and Ethereum, expands its reach and facilitates the creation of cross-chain DAOs. Additionally, integrations with decentralized finance (DeFi) protocols enable the seamless integration of financial services within DAOs, making them more versatile and attractive to users.

Conclusion:

The long-term value proposition of Aragon Coin is underpinned by several key factors, including growing DAO adoption, a strong developer community, institutional partnerships, a decentralized governance structure, and ongoing technological advancements. While market conditions and competitive dynamics can influence the price of ANT, the fundamental drivers discussed in this article suggest that it has the potential to sustain its value and grow over the long term.
